Center for Mindful Self Compassion Inc. (EIN: 47-4358886) has filed an IRS Form 990 since fiscal year 2017. In its fiscal year 2022 IRS Form 990 filing, Center for Mindful Self Compassion Inc., a 501(c)(3) charitable organization, reported compensation for 2 out of 14 total employees. Among the employees shown here, the average compensation is $122,767. The highest compensated employee at Center for Mindful Self Compassion Inc. is Natalie Bell with fiscal year 2022 compensation of $145,705.

OUR MISSION IS TO ALLEVIATE HUMAN SUFFERING AND ENHANCE GLOBAL WELL-BEING THROUGH THE PRACTICE OF SELF-COMPASSION. WE DO THIS BY OFFERING ACCESSIBLE, FLEXIBLE, AND AFFORDABLE SELF-COMPASSION RESOURCES AND TRAINING; SUPPORTING MSC TEACHERS THROUGH HIGH-QUALITY EDUCATION AND PROFESSIONAL DEVELOPMENT; AND PROMOTING DIVERSITY, EQUITY, INCLUSION, AND BELONGING IN ALL OUR ACTIVITIES. WE COLLABORATE WITH LIKE-MINDED ORGANIZATIONS, ENGAGE WITH KEY SOCIETAL SYSTEMS, FOSTER A GLOBAL COMMUNITY OF PRACTICE, AND ENCOURAGE SCIENTIFIC RESEARCH TO DEEPEN UNDERSTANDING AND APPLICATION OF SELF-COMPASSION.
